How to Make Classic Russian Cottage Cheese Zapekanka (Casserole)
This traditional Russian Zapekanka is a versatile cottage cheese casserole that's perfect for breakfast or as a light meal. With its creamy interior and lightly sweetened, golden crust, it's a comforting dish that's both nutritious and satisfying. Easy to prepare, it's a great way to enjoy the benefits of protein-rich cottage cheese in a delicious baked form.

Zapekanka is a beloved Russian casserole that transforms humble cottage cheese into a comforting, protein-rich dish with a delightfully creamy texture and golden-brown top.
Recipe Details
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 45 minutes
- Total Time: 1 hour
- Servings: 6-8
- Difficulty: Beginner
Ingredients
- 500g (2 cups) cottage cheese, drained
- 3 large eggs
- 60g (1/4 cup) granulated sugar
- 60g (1/2 cup) all-purpose flour
- 60ml (1/4 cup) sour cream
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1/4 tsp salt
- 30g (2 tbsp) unsalted butter, melted
- 2 tbsp raisins (optional)
- 1 tbsp butter for greasing the baking dish
Instructions
-
Preheat your oven to 180°C (350°F). Grease a 9-inch round baking dish or a square 8x8 inch dish with butter.
-
In a large bowl, combine the cottage cheese, eggs, sugar, flour, sour cream, vanilla extract, and salt. Mix well until all ingredients are thoroughly incorporated.
-
If using raisins, gently fold them into the mixture.
-
Pour the melted butter into the mixture and stir until evenly distributed.
-
Transfer the mixture to the prepared baking dish, smoothing the top with a spatula.
-
Bake in the preheated oven for 40-45 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and the center is set. You can test by inserting a toothpick into the center – it should come out clean.
-
Remove from the oven and let cool in the dish for 10-15 minutes before serving.
-
Cut into wedges or squares and serve warm or at room temperature.
Chef's Notes
- For a smoother texture, you can process the cottage cheese in a food processor before mixing with other ingredients.
- To add variety, try mixing in fresh berries, chopped nuts, or a sprinkle of cinnamon.
- This dish can be served warm, at room temperature, or chilled.
-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
- For a savory version, omit the sugar and vanilla, and add herbs like dill or chives, and a pinch of black pepper.

Serving Suggestions
- Serve with a dollop of sour cream or a drizzle of honey for added flavor.
- Pair with fresh berries or a fruit compote for a complete breakfast.
- For a light lunch, serve with a side salad of mixed greens.
- Enjoy with a cup of black tea or coffee in true Russian style.
- For presentation, dust with powdered sugar just before serving and garnish with mint leaves.
